HRPADUN_EVE533 - Details

  • The SAP error message HRPADUN_EVE533 typically relates to the calculation of termination indemnity in the context of payroll processing, particularly in countries where such indemnities are mandated by law or company policy. The message indicates that the termination indemnity has been determined based on the number of months of pay, but there may be an issue with the calculation or the data used.
    
    Cause: Incorrect Configuration: The configuration for calculating termination indemnity may not be set up correctly in the system. This could include incorrect wage types, absence types, or other payroll-related settings. Missing Data: Required data for the calculation may be missing or incorrect. This could include employee master data, payroll results, or specific information related to the termination. Legal Compliance: The calculation may not comply with local labor laws or company policies, leading to discrepancies in the expected indemnity amount.
